I have two DL06s that are connected via an Ethernet hub, Station3 and Station4. Station3 can initiate reads and writes to/from Station4 with no problems. Station4 cannot initiate reads or writes from Station3. Using the SP bits on Station4, as soon as the ECOM is not busy, it shows an error. There are no error lights on the hardware. Any thoughts? Any way to know what the error is beyond just knowing it's there? If it makes a difference, we have just upgraded computers and had to setup the IPX protocol again and run NetEdit3 to assign IP addresses. I just used the two mentioned in the manual--192.168.55.5 to Station3 and 192.168.70.15 for Station4. Both PLCs are able to communicate to each others programming PCs over the Ethernet connections so there shouldn't be any address issues. I tried it with Peer-to-Peer on and off and no difference. thanks

What are the subnet mask values for each ECOM100 module? From your description, they should probably both be set to 255.255.0.0.
Make sure the subnet mask on both ECOM100 modules are the same.

I went to edit the submask and could not get the same screen the manual shows on page 3-8. I can only edit the IP address; there was not a form for changing the submask or gateway.
But, I updated the firmware and bootware with NetEdit3 and now they both work in both directions.
